Chinese jets buzz US spy plane
Straits Times ^

Posted on 06/27/2002 9:32:37 PM PDT by DeaconBenjamin

WASHINGTON - Two Chinese jet fighters came within 45 m of an American reconnaissance aircraft near China in the first such incident since a collision last year between another US spy plane and a Chinese jet.

The close encounter occurred in international airspace near the Chinese coast north of Taiwan on Monday, officials said yesterday.

Two Chinese F-7 interceptors flew parallel to a US Navy P-3 surveillance aircraft and then, for a few minutes flew very close to the propeller-driven plane, The Washington Times reported.

On April 1 last year, a Chinese F-8 interceptor collided with a US spy plane and crashed into the South China Sea, killing the pilot.

The US aircraft crash- landed on Hainan Island.
